Output 95e08430a283da17064486fa807aab6f36a70c89d13ee0d41fe0eb356bf25a08:0

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 052dc51b3698869debc0efe84fbff1ce09c22cba
address
bc1qq5ku2xeknzrfm67qal5yl0l3ecyuyt96ta3mgc
transaction
95e08430a283da17064486fa807aab6f36a70c89d13ee0d41fe0eb356bf25a08
confirmations
29405
spent
true